I attended it last February. I love EE and we were able to do it 6x. We also did Triceratops Spin, Dinosaur 2x, Navi, and FoP 2x. I think 12 attractions is a successful night.

I agree with @PrincipalTinker. It was worth it for us, even with EE being down the entire night.

We signed up for DAH for the same reason you are thinking of doing it. We didn’t have a dedicated day for it on our 5-day trip. We arrived around 4 pm with FP for KS, EE (which was down), and the Animation Experience; had an ADR at TH; then did DAH and knocked out Dinosaur, FoP (x3), Navi, Triceratops Spin, some character meets, and a ton of mickey bars and popcorn. It’s a great way to do most of AK in an afternoon/evening if you don’t care too much about doing all the shows.

Do you have to have a park ticket to do an After Hours event or is it like the parties where it is its own separate ticket?

1 Like

It’s a separate ticket like the parties. I think they let you in around 7 pm if you only have the DAH ticket, but I’m not sure. I’ve also had a regular park admission every day we’ve done DAH, so I wasn’t paying attention.

Considering it, but it’s so expensive. MNSSHP was only $89 verses $129 for this. What gives? Do they pass out candy? LOL!

No, but you can have unlimited drinks, popcorn and ice cream!!

1 Like

No candy, but all the soda, water, ice cream and popcorn you can eat (or take home with you). Also, the crowds are very small in relation to the parties. We did HS DAH over spring break and it was well worth every penny.
